How to bid in an auction at Dorotheum Prague?
If you wish to take part in an auction at Dorotheum Prague, you will have several options to choose from:
You can bid in person, by phone or in writing.
If you wish to bid by phone or in writing, you will be required to fill in and sign the enclosed Power of Attorney form. This form must be sent by post or fax prior to the auction date (please remember to fill in both pages!) to Dorotheum, Ovocný trh 2, Prague 1, or to fax no. 00420 224 222 011. The Power of Attorney must reach Dorotheum Prague no later than 3 hours before the beginning of the auction.
In the said form it is required to specify the method and date of payment and the method of transport. The services you ask for will be provided by our company at your own expense, including the compliance with the customs procedures on the territory of the Czech Republic. We do not provide any services related to the compliance with the customs and tax procedures on the territory of your country.
If you bid by phone, you must specify your phone number and indicate whether you wish to communicate with our staff in the German, English or Czech language.
The price attained in the auction will be increased by a flat fee of 20%.
If you choose to participate in person, we recommend that you appear at the auction venue (Kongresový sál ČNB, Senovážné náměstí 30, 110 00 Praha 1) well in advance, i.e. at least thirty minutes before the beginning of the auction. Prior to the auction, you must collect an auction number which will be issued to you at the venue after completing the Application and Affidavit of Participant of Voluntary Public Auction form and against the presentation of your valid passport. You will be also required to pay a refundable deposit of CZK 1,000 for the auction number, which will be returned to you after the auction.
The auction itself is conducted in the Czech language, with the exception of the opening and some important instructions at the beginning of the auction. The auctioned items are presented in the auction hall on monitors, along with bid increases expressed in CZK and EUR. The amounts in EUR are approximate only (i.e. rounded). The price attained in the auction hall will be increased by a flat fee of 20% .
If you achieve the winning bid on your desired item, you will pay the price attained in the auction right on the spot to the cash register. You may pay in cash in Czech crowns or in Euros or by credit card (VISA, Master Card, AMEX). In the case you don't collect the paid items on the auction date in person and you for example wish to have them transported to a specific address or to Dorotheum Vienna, or simply wish us to arrange for an export permit, leave your contact details and our staff will be contacting you on the next following business day. Dorotheum Prague will provide these services to you at your own expense, including the compliance with the customs procedures on the territory of the Czech Republic. We do not provide any services related to the compliance with the customs and tax procedures on the territory of your country.
Note: Items listed in the catalogue with the * mark have been declared as cultural monuments and are banned from export.
Considering the currently applicable statutory provisions, problems with export may also arise in the case of some other items. Therefore, if you wish to bid for an item and, subsequently, export it abroad, we recommend that you contact our Customer Service Department to obtain more information.
